Ratana Attapit, a devoted mother and grandmother who volunteered for nearly two decades at Wat Dhammaram Thai Buddhist Temple, died April 9, 2026, in Elgin, Illinois. She was 80.
She is survived by her husband of 60 years, Supisarn Attapit; four children: Suparat Attapit Kwasa, Sirirat Attapit, Surat Attapit and Sirat Attapit; six grandchildren: Malee, Ratana, Marcus, Michael, Chadin and Carisa; and one sibling, Punchai Krisnasmit. She was preceded in death by her parents, Harn Krisnasmit and Riam Krisnasmit, and her siblings, Pornchai Krisnasmit and Aaew Krisnasmit.
Attapit was born Nov. 11, 1945, in Bangkok, Thailand. She was a longtime volunteer at Wat Dhammaram Thai Buddhist Temple, where she served as treasurer of the Thai Classical Dance School and contributed to the construction of Queen Sirikit Hall. She died of acute erythroid leukemia.
